The dark line halves the surface area of the die shown on the right. Which of the drawings A–E could represent the net of this die?

Show answer
Answer: A

Approach: fold each net and check the dark line splits the cube's surface in half
- The dark line on the die separates its surface into two equal-area parts.
- When a net is folded into the cube, that same line must close up into one continuous halving curve.
- Only net A folds so the marked line cleanly divides the surface into two equal halves.
